gmc Awarded Seal of Approval™ by Parents Television Councilgmc Awarded Seal of Approval™ by Parents Television CouncilAmerica’s Favorite Channel for Uplifting Music and Family Entertainment Honored for Upholding Positive ValuesLON ANGELES, Sept. 20, 2010 – The Parents Television Council™ (PTC) has awarded its Entertainment Seal of Approval™ to gmc, America’s favorite channel for uplifting music and family entertainment, for being “an authentic family-friendly cable network.” gmc is the only television network to receive the highly coveted honor in 2010. The PTC Seal of Approval is presented to outstanding films, television shows, advertisers and networks that emphasize positive, pro-family values and do not contain graphic or gratuitous sex, violence or profanity. “We are recognizing gmc for upholding the positive values that families hold dear,” said Tim Winter, PTC president. “The PTC Entertainment Seal of Approval is an assurance to viewers that when they tune in to gmc they will be watching programming that does not contain inappropriate language or offensive messages.” Charley Humbard, president and CEO of gmc, said, “We have always endeavored to make gmc the uplifting television destination where viewers go to be inspired and feel good about the faith-friendly family values they cherish.
